How To Make 25 High Protein Low Carb Breakfasts
A good high-protein, low carb healthy breakfast starts with simple, whole ingredients. Eggs, meat, and dairy are easy go-to options that cook quickly and keep you full for hours. Scramble eggs with cheese and sausage for a quick skillet meal, or make a big batch of egg muffins with your favorite mix-ins for easy grab-and-go breakfasts. If you prefer something smooth and creamy, blend Greek yogurt with protein powder, nuts, or seeds for a filling alternative to sugary breakfast foods.
Cooking methods can make all the difference in texture and flavor. Using medium heat for eggs keeps them soft and fluffy, while roasting or sautéing vegetables brings out their natural sweetness. If you’re short on time, a microwave can work in a pinch for things like mug scrambles or reheating prepped meals. For heartier breakfasts, a slow cooker or Instant Pot can cook larger batches of egg-based dishes, sausage, or even high-protein casseroles without much effort.
Balancing protein with healthy fats ensures you stay satisfied. Adding cheese, avocado, or a drizzle of olive oil can help round out the meal without unnecessary carbs. Prepping ahead can also make mornings easier—things like cooked bacon, portioned-out yogurt, or ready-to-mix protein shakes save time when you’re in a rush. The key is to keep it simple, focus on protein-rich ingredients, and find what works best for your routine.
